Abstract

A sample rack configured to hold receptacles and to be inserted into the structure below the cover includes a sample rack having receptacle-receiving pockets, each with a resilient element and a positioning feature for holding receptacles of varying sizes in a predetermined position within the receptacle receiving pocket, and a cover including features for preventing a receptacle from being pulled out of its receptacle-receiving pocket when the transfer mechanism is withdrawn from the receptacle.

Claims (22)

1. A sample rack for carrying a plurality of capped receptacles, said sample rack comprising:

a receptacle holder comprising:

a plurality of receptacle-receiving pockets, each of said receptacle-receiving pockets being adapted to receive and hold capped receptacles of different diameters;

a plurality of receptacle positioning features, each of said receptacle positioning features being associated with one of said receptacle-receiving pockets; and

a plurality of resilient elements, each of said resilient elements being associated with one of said receptacle-receiving pockets, wherein said resilient elements are configured to urge capped receptacles contained in said receptacle-receiving pockets into contact with said receptacle positioning features to hold the capped receptacles in fixed, predetermined positions within said receptacle-receiving pockets; and

a cover configured to be releasably secured to said receptacle holder, said cover comprising:

opposed first and second side walls;

a transverse wall extending between said first and second side walls and including a plurality of spaced-apart receptacle access openings formed in said transverse wall, each of said receptacle access openings being associated with one of said receptacle-receiving pockets;

a plurality of lower divider walls, each of said lower divider walls projecting below said transverse wall and extending from said first side wall to said second side wall, and each of said lower divider walls being disposed between an adjacent pair of said receptacle access openings, wherein each of said lower divider walls comprises a notch formed therein for engaging a top portion of a capped receptacle urged into one of the predetermined positions within one of said receptacle-receiving pockets to prevent the capped receptacle from being lifted out of said receptacle holder.

2. The sample rack of claim 1 , wherein said receptacle holder comprises:

a base; and

a plurality of divider walls extending upwardly at spaced-apart positions from said base and defining said receptacle-receiving pockets in the spaces between adjacent pairs of said divider walls extending from said base,

wherein said receptacle positioning features are disposed along one side of said receptacle-receiving pockets, and wherein said resilient elements are disposed along an opposite side of said receptacle-receiving pockets.

3. The sample rack of claim 2 , wherein each of said receptacle positioning features comprises a V-shaped notch formed on a side of one of said divider walls extending from said base.

4. The sample rack of claim 2 , wherein each of said resilient elements comprises a spring clip that is attached to one of said divider walls extending from said base and projects into one of said receptacle-receiving pockets.

5. The sample rack of claim 1 , further comprising a handle associated with said receptacle holder.

6. The sample rack of claim 2 , wherein said base comprises a guide slot formed in a bottom side thereof, and wherein said guide slot is configured to engage a guide rail of an apparatus configured to receive the sample rack.

7. The sample rack of claim 1 , further comprising a machine readable label affixed thereto.

8. The sample rack of claim 1 , wherein said receptacle-receiving pockets are arranged in an aligned configuration.

9. The sample rack of claim 1 , wherein each of said receptacle-receiving pockets is configured to receive capped cylindrical test tubes of different diameters.

10. The sample rack of claim 1 , wherein said cover is made from a transparent or translucent material.

11. The sample rack of claim 1 , wherein said cover further comprises a plurality of upper divider walls, each of said upper divider walls projecting above said transverse wall and extending from said first side wall to said second side wall, and each of said upper divider walls being disposed between an adjacent pair of said receptacle access openings.
